How to create a simple batch script to rename all files in a folder This command example renames all “.txt” files in the target folder leaving the first three letters (which works as a unique identifier to avoid duplication) and appends “-Test1” to the name: rename *.txt ?-Test1.* The “?” is also a wildcard, but it represents a character of the original file name. In the command, the wildcard ”*” tells the rename command to rename everything with a “.txt” extension.
